Stellendale FreshStop

Cnr. M12 + Range Rd, Highbury, Cape Town, 7580
Monday - Friday 24/7
Saturday 24/7
Sunday - Holidays 24/7

Western Cape Stores

6 Delos St, Skiathos, Langebaan, 7357
11919 Cecelia Str, Green Pastures, Paarl, 7624
32 Parliament Str, Cape Town City Centre, Cape Town 8000

Feel free to reach out to us for anything else that you may need.

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.